https://callback.58.com/antibot/verifycode?serialId=9a65b0a98ef77250cac2eddb2cc2aca4_d156675ab8c24ffb8d50ba687753ff7d&code=100&sign=ac02587a73c6858d6b75d4068889119e&namespace=cloud_anjuke_house_list_pc&url=https%3A%2F%2Fbeijing.anjuke.com%2Fsale%2Fdongchenga%2Fa11889-b25-d7-l5-m11295-z2-pf124